News:
On April 3, 2025, a man was kidnapped from the Kals-Ordo suburb near Bishkek. He was kidnapped by unknown persons, with his hands and feet tied, and his mouth taped shut. The kidnapped man is Galgashiyev Amankul Romanovich. He was later found in pre-trial detention center No. 21, and it became clear that his kidnappers were employees of the Department of Internal Affairs in the Pervomaisky district.
Moreover, the employee in the investigation department of the same department, Asanbayev Adilet, abused his position and colluded with employees of pre-trial detention center No. 21 to cover up his illegal crimes. On July 1, 2025, they tortured Galgashiyev Amankul, where they beat and assaulted him to force him to confess to acts he did not commit, and threatened him by saying: "We will make you rot in prison for life." The National Center against Torture has officially proven these practices.
